Output 26664bd0e27c33f7b3311fec05a3b1fcfcf21579e2bee5191e068a95af3dd340:7

value
16844974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30fc31053c9c9d51a38908b9273654c33935e856 OP_EQUAL
address
MCNAnD7gBaaJUy93cy248sto19cUkn6K2M
transaction
26664bd0e27c33f7b3311fec05a3b1fcfcf21579e2bee5191e068a95af3dd340
spent
true